aml_data
struct aml_data *aml_data;
aml_data = kzalloc_obj(*aml_data);
if (!aml_data)
skb_queue_head_init(&aml_data->txq);
hu->priv = aml_data;
struct aml_data *aml_data = hu->priv;
skb_queue_purge(&aml_data->txq);
kfree_skb(aml_data->rx_skb);
kfree(aml_data);
struct aml_data *aml_data = hu->priv;
skb_queue_purge(&aml_data->txq);
struct aml_data *aml_data = hu->priv;
skb_queue_tail(&aml_data->txq, skb);
struct aml_data *aml_data = hu->priv;
skb = skb_dequeue(&aml_data->txq);
struct aml_data *aml_data = hu->priv;
aml_data->rx_skb = h4_recv_buf(hu, aml_data->rx_skb, data, count,
if (IS_ERR(aml_data->rx_skb)) {
err = PTR_ERR(aml_data->rx_skb);
aml_data->rx_skb = NULL;